11-Year-Old North Carolina Girl Set To Star In New Disney Channel Series

A young girl from North Carolina is making it big in the entertainment business, achieving a goal that many kids can only dream of. Elle Graham is just 11 years old but she recently scored a starring role in a new series on Disney Channel. Secrets of Sulphur Springs premieres at 8 p.m. Friday, January 15.

"This is the first show that I've ever done with kids and I love the show so much," said Graham. "Every script that we get, I just want to read more. And I love the set and the crew. It's just awesome."

Graham has appeared in hit television shows like The Walking Dead, The Originals, and Stranger Things, as well as multiple films like Captive, Mile 22, and Trial by Fire, where she acted alongside Hollywood superstar Mark Wahlberg. Most recently, she had a recurring guest starring role on Swamp Thing. She has also shared the screen with Oscar winner Jennifer Lawrence in The Hunger Games: Mockingjay Part 2.

Secrets of Sulphur Springs is described as a family-friendly, sometimes spooky, time-travel mystery that anyone would enjoy. Crews had to halt production at the start of the pandemic but were able to continue filming with new safety precautions. Now, Graham, who has been acting since she was 3 years old, is a pro at filming during the pandemic.

"We had a lot of procedures," she said. "You had to wear your mask every time of the day until you're actually doing the scene. So, my mom had to wear her mask all the time unless we were in our own trailer. There were these little glass cubes that we couldn't go out of them. They handled it great."
